Undoubtedly but we sold over $500k worth of tickets for our game + another $100K + of corporate sales, could PNG?
There biggest ground only holds around 15k and I doubt tickets would go for much more than $10 a pop, throw in the lack of corporate facilities and you get a big loser for the club. The game would need to be very heavily subsidised by either NRL or PNGRL and they probably have better things to spend their money on. At the end of the day its not like holding an NRL game there is going to make the game more popular.
